What is a Megaliter?
The Megaliter (ML) is a unit of volume equal to one million liters, used in water management and irrigation.
What is a Imperial Pint?
The Imperial Pint is a unit of volume in the imperial system, equal to 568 milliliters. It is the standard beer glass size in the UK.
How to Convert Megaliter to Imperial Pint
To convert Megaliter to Imperial Pint, multiply the Megaliter value by 1759750.
